Meet our amazing founders.

We’re a diverse team of dedicated leaders passionate about Jewish education, community engagement, culinary arts, and cultural enrichment, uniting traditions with modern life across all walks of life.

Nathan Vaisbort

Director of Community Outreach

Nathan Vaisbort, a Las Vegas native and investment banker, balances his career with passions in culinary arts, music, hiking, and travel. Moving to New Jersey in 2021 for work, he aimed to maintain ties with the Jewish community. As Co-Founder and Director of Community Outreach, he leverages his diverse interests for community growth.

    Asher Weinstein

    VP of Social Engagement and CoFounder

    Asher Weinstein, a Drexel alum from Highland Park, has been pivotal in connecting young Jewish professionals through social events. Founder of the Oneg Group and instrumental in Morristown’s Jewish community, he combines digital marketing with a passion for inclusivity. Asher enjoys ultimate frisbee, Dungeons and Dragons, and his cat, Dunkin, enriching our team with his warmth and creativity.

      Shana Onigman

      Cantor

      Cantor Shana Onigman, ordained at Hebrew College, thrives in MJCBY’s community, teaching, singing, and playing guitar. Her life, rich in music and tradition, is shared with her family; her husband leads the choir, and her children are musically inclined. Shana’s commitment to fostering a harmonious community at MJCBY is evident in her multifaceted role, making every interaction an opportunity for connection and reflection.
